Chris Chan is an environmental consultant at TÜV SÜD, specializing in water, wastewater, and sanitation. He has led international standardization efforts as Project Lead for ISO 30500 and ISO 31800, advancing non-sewered and community-scale sanitation systems. He is also currently the Convenor and Chair for the revision of ISO 46001 on water efficiency management systems, supporting global adoption of frameworks that drive sustainable water use. At TÜV SÜD, Chris works with foundations, governments, and industry partners to provide testing, certification, and regulatory expertise that helps innovative sanitation technologies reach markets worldwide. With over a decade of project experience, he also supports manufacturers in navigating certification and contributes actively to Singapore’s Water Technical Committee.
